What is the name of your state (only U.S. law)? California

So I bought a car from a impound lot auction. These cars are between owners and all of them are sold plate less. I had the car for a couple of weeks and it was not plated or registered. The car got towed. I payed the impound fees and all fees associated with the tow and got the car back. The car had a parking ticket for being parked in front of a driveway. I then sold the car. The new owner registered the car and got a new (different from the plate that the previous owner had) plate put on it. I was going to pay the ticket and looked up the citation by plate number and noticed that the old plate number had like $800 in tickets from the previous owner who had the car impounded and auctioned off. The top of the list was my $85 ticket. Should I pay this ticket or can I get away without ever having to pay it?
